Work Step by Step

Our aim is to calculate the approximation of $A$, the area under the function using the right endpoints. We are given that the length of each sub-interval is $1$. Therefore we have: $$A=(2-1)f(2)+(3-2)f(3) \\=f(2)+f(3)\\=2+4 \\ =6$$
